Does anyone have any information/tips on getting tickets to the ACC Tournament in Greensboro? (Yep, Greensboro)

Planning to make the trip down from NYC -- mainly just for the sheer shell-shock of us not playing our tourney in the Garden.

Is it the same kind of situation as Big East? Would StubHub be the route? Can you buy individual sessions? Scalpers outside the arena? I know things will be a little different this year... but wondering if anyone from the Carolinas who may have been there in the past has any insight on anything regarding this.

Thanks!
 
Honestly, I'd recommend just going down and trying to buy tickets from fans of one of the losing teams. That's what I'm planning to do. Obviously it's much easier for me since I'm already here, but I've been assured by all my ACC friends that you can usually score good seats from some losing team fans on their way out of the arena. Top 4 seeds get a double bye, so if we continue to play well, we won't play until Friday. So I'm planning to head over to Greensboro after the early session on Thursday to buy tickets. You can still buy tickets, but from what I've seen, you need to buy them for all sessions and the remaining seats are all upper.
